2016-05-15 25 views
0

私はPostman Chromeアプリを通じてShopify APIを使用しています。私はOAuth 2.0を使用し、API呼び出しでヘッダーを渡している認証コードを持っています。Shopify API with Postman chrome app

今ChromeでShopifyストアにログインし、「Intercepter」という名前のPostmanプラグインを有効にし、ヘッダーにアクセスコードがない場合は、他にも応答が返ってきます。

私はそれがなくても応答にアクセスできるならば、ヘッダーで渡されたアクセストークンの使い方を今混同しています。

私はGET APIコールを実行しています。助けてください。

+0

誰も知らない? –

答えて

0

APIキーを使用すると、移植性が向上するという主な利点がありますが、ログインしたブラウザセッションからAPIエンドポイントにアクセスすることは可能ですが、実際のセッションでは認証にブラウザセッションを使用したくない応用。

また、経験から、ブラウザセッションベースの認証によるAPIの動作の一部は、APIキーを使用する際の動作とは異なることがわかりました。たとえば、お使いのブラウザセッションで、次の要求:

https://your-store.myshopify.com/admin/products.json?query=shirt 

は、検索結果を含む(.jsonにもかかわらず)HTMLレスポンスを返します。このAPIは、Shopify管理者だけが内部で使用し、APIキーを使用する場合は使用できません。